My boss in Tampa swore by using a 22/2 wire for all zone runs, even for contacts.

He said it was cheaper and easier to stock one type. I did that for a year until a job with a 200 foot run to a garage door contact gave me constant false alarms. The voltage drop on the long run with that thin wire was the issue. Switched to 18/2 for anything over 50 feet and the problems stopped. Anyone else run into trouble with using the same gauge for everything?
